Nationals force Game 7

Stephen Strasburg baffled Houston’s batters and Anthony Rendon drove in five runs to power the Washington Nationals over the Astros 7-2 on Tuesday, forcing a one-game winner-take all showdown for the 115th World Series championship. Washington pulled level at 3-3 in Major League Baseball’s best-of-7 final, setting up a seventh game to decide the title. Strasburg allowed two runs on five hits over 8 1/3 masterful innings while walking two and striking out seven Houston batters, improving to 5-0 in the playoffs after an 18-6 season.
